Atelectasis Evaluation
The evaluation of someone with atelectasis begins with a medical history and physical examination. Images

Physical findings in those with atelectasis may include:
  • Increased respiratory rate Images
  • Decreased lung sounds
  • Wheezing
Tests are required to determine the underlying cause for the atelectasis.
